Self-assessment tools

Self-assessment tools are an effective method to screen for ADHD in adults. They are quick and easy to use, and provide important information. These tools can help you recognize ADHD symptoms and determine if you need to consult a doctor.

There are a variety of online tools. The adult adhd assessments ADHD Self-Report Scale is a popular tool. The scale has been used in research studies, and it can be extremely helpful. Self-assessments are available in any medical clinic in the area.

ASRS is a questionnaire which measures the symptoms of 18 adult ADHD. It is designed to trigger meaningful conversations about this disorder. You may be referred to a psychiatrist, or another mental health professional based on the results.

You will receive a score after you've completed the ASRS. Your score will help you determine if you're diagnosed with ADHD. If you score a score of four or higher, it may indicate you require a medical professional's evaluation.

The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ale is a self-assessment tool developed by the World Health Organization (WHO). Six questions are included in the scale. Some of the questions ask about hyperactive-impulsive and inattentive symptoms.

Another instrument that can be used to screen adults for ADHD is the self-report 40-item scale. The scale has been used in research studies, but it shouldn't be used as the sole basis of the diagnosis of a medical condition.

Signs of ADHD

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der that affects teenagers and children as well as adults. Adulthood is typically when the condition isn't diagnosed. It can cause problems with relationships and in daily life.

There are many methods to determine if someone has ADHD. These measures include a physical examination, a psychotherapist's assessment, and behavioral tests.

Physical examinations will include a medical history and basic lab tests. This will allow you to rule out other causes.

Psychological testing can allow professionals to examine the past and determine what happened prior to the disorder was diagnosed. ADHD patients might not have a complete understanding of their past. They may not be aware the effects their behavior can have on others.
